SASGIS

Веб-картография и навигация

Вопросы по компиляции SAS

Форум для обсуждения деталей разработки программы SAS.Планета

Модераторы: vdemidov, Tolik

Вопросы по компиляции SAS

Сообщение zed » 27 сен 2011, 18:47

Ввиду того, что с сегодняшнего дня САС стал открытым проектом (да, опять :)), у желающих скомпилировать исходники наверняка появятся вопросы. Вот тут их и предлагаю решать.

Ну и линки:
- исходники: https://bitbucket.org/sas_team/sas.planet.src
- компоненты: https://bitbucket.org/sas_team/sas.requires
- исходники библиотек: https://bitbucket.org/sas_team/sas.lib.external

Рекомендуемый компилятор - XE2

Новичкам в помощь: Образ виртуальной машины с настроенной средой для разработки SAS.Planet
zed
Гуру
 
Сообщения: 2888
Зарегистрирован: 16 авг 2008, 20:21
Благодарил (а): 89 раз.
Поблагодарили: 568 раз.

Re: Вопросы по компиляции SAS

Сообщение golukon » 28 авг 2022, 20:36

Поставил Embarcadero RAD Studio 10.4.2 Sydney Architect Version 27.0.40680.4203, проблема решена
golukon
Новичок
 
Сообщения: 2
Зарегистрирован: 24 авг 2022, 01:35
Благодарил (а): 0 раз.
Поблагодарили: 0 раз.

Re: Вопросы по компиляции SAS

Сообщение SergeyKa » 29 авг 2022, 18:11

Вопрос к топикстартеру:А было бы здорово обновить виртуальный образ! Это реально?
SergeyKa
Постигающий Дао
 
Сообщения: 108
ICQ: 7417559
Зарегистрирован: 04 мар 2009, 01:03
Откуда: Москва
Благодарил (а): 110 раз.
Поблагодарили: 21 раз.

Re: Вопросы по компиляции SAS

Сообщение aiv » 01 мар 2024, 19:46

Собрал актуальную версию SAS Planet на свежеустановленном Delphi 11.3 Alexandria Version 28.0.48361.3236 Community Edition под Windows 11 Pro 22H2.
Использованные версии:
7077e01b70812252ab3c7201305d5abcd0cfc879 sas.requires
4f03f89d8bf0d8f38c66d66432c58f9eb4d5fc1b sas.planet.src

Зафиксирую сюда возникшие сложности и то, как я их решил. Не буду претендовать, на то, что ниже описано самое правильное решение, но для меня оно сработало.

https://github.com/sasgis/sas.requires/ ... /readme.md была выполнена со следующими отличиями:

1. Чтобы открыть Graphics32 в Delphi 11 я использовал `graphics32\Source\Packages\D110\Graphics32_D110_packages.groupproj` (Build GR32_RD110.bpl, Install GR32_DD110.bpl).

2. При попытке выполнить Build для `TBX\Packages\TBX_Run.dpk` я получил ошибку:
Код: Выделить всё
[BRCC32 Error] TBX_Run.vrc(63): file not found: TBX_Run_Icon.ico

Я закрыл проект в Delphi, удалил `tbx\Packages\TBX_Run.dproj` и `tbx\Packages\TBX_Dsgn.dproj`.
После этого Build выполнился без ошибок.

Ещё замечу, что несколькими месяцами ранее при сборке Toolbar2000 появлялось сообщение:
Код: Выделить всё
Class TTBToolbar not found

Но это нормально: https://github.com/plashenkov/Toolbar20 ... stallation.
Сейчас сборка прошла без этой проблемы.

https://github.com/sasgis/sas.planet.sr ... /readme.md была выполнена со следующими отличиями:

1. При попытке запуска приложения я получил ошибку:
Код: Выделить всё
[dcc32 Fatal Error] fr_ElevationProfile.pas(52): F2613 Unit 'TeeGDIPlus' not found.

Зашел в пункт меню Tools > Manage Platforms... > Additional Options > Включил TeeChart Standard и нажал Apply.

После этого проект успешно собрался.

За это сообщение автора aiv поблагодарил:
SergeyKa (06 мар 2024, 21:34)
Рейтинг: 5.26%
 
aiv
Новичок
 
Сообщения: 3
Зарегистрирован: 03 янв 2017, 00:49
Благодарил (а): 1 раз.
Поблагодарили: 1 раз.

Пред.

Вернуться в Раздел для разработчиков программы SAS.Планета

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2